Healthy Strawberry Muffins
Makes 10 muffins

1 ¼ cups all-purpose flour, I used whole wheat flour
2 Tablespoons ground flax seed
½ teaspoon baking soda
½ teaspoon ground cinnamon
¼ cup granulated sugar
¼ cup light brown sugar, packed
½ + 2 Tablespoons unsweetened applesauce
1 egg white, beaten
2/3 cup diced strawberries
1/3 cup mini chocolate chips

Preheat oven to 350F degrees. Spray 10 muffins tins with nonstick cooking spray.

Combine flour, flax seed, baking soda, and cinnamon in a bowl and set aside. In a separate bowl, combine brown sugar, granulated sugar and applesauce until there are no sugar lumps. Add the egg white and stir. Add the wet ingredients to the dry until just combined—do not over mix. Fold in the strawberries and chocolate chips.

Divide the batter evenly into 10 muffin tins. Bake for 20 minutes. Allow muffins to cool and enjoy!

Muffins will stay fresh in an airtight container at room temperature for 7 days. Muffins can also be frozen.
